KRAFT OFFERS KOOL-AID SMILES ALL AROUND
By Adnews Staff
Toronto-based Kraft Canada is breathing new life into its Kool-Aid brand of juice. The company has launched a campaign for the brand that will use traditional and non-traditional media to target new and current drinkers Kool-Aid. The campaign will use TV and radio ads to promote two new flavors: the Kool-Aid Mega Mountain Twists and Slushies frozen drink mix. In Toronto, painted wall murals will appear throughout the city, an entire painted bus will run along a busy route in the city and billboards will be placed along a major highway. In addition, there will be posters in bus shelters and subway stations. In Vancouver, the Kool-Aid smile will be seen on superboards on the city's rapid transit system. The Kool-Aid smile will also appear on the bottom of a swimming pool in Toronto and on sailboats on Lake Ontario. Kool-Aid merchandise such as fridge magnets, posters, beach towels and water bottles will be given away at community events. The campaign was created by Young & Rubicam of Toronto. Cohn & Wolfe of Toronto is handling PR.
